Stuffing cubes mixed with corn, celery and onion and served up in individual portions. Given to me by a friend at work. Easy. Nice addition for holiday meals.
Step: 1
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Step: 2
Heat a saucepan over medium-high heat and coat with cooking spray. Add the celery and onion. Cook and stir until tender. Reduce the heat to medium and mix in the cream-style corn, water and salt. Remove from the heat and stir in the eggs and bread cubes. Form into balls about the size of baseballs, and place them on a cookie sheet. Brush melted butter onto the balls.
Step: 3
Bake for 15 minutes in the preheated oven, or until heated through and the outside is lightly toasted.
Per Serving: 244 calories; protein 5.3g; carbohydrates 24g; fat 14.2g; cholesterol 77mg; sodium 704.4mg.
